Nazi hunters Matt and Tahlia get much more than they bargained for when they stop in for a drink at a secret neo-Nazi watering hole.
1981
1988
2021
1977
2011
2023
1982
2018
1973
2022
1999
2017
2010
2016
1979
2014
2004